Atalan Capital Partners, LP: TTM TECHNOLOGIES INC (TTMI): Quarterly 13F Position History

As of Q2 2026, Atalan Capital Partners, LP reported 1,011,840 shares of TTM TECHNOLOGIES INC (TTMI), worth $189.2M and representing 11.6% of its 13F equity book. Quarter-over-quarter share count change: + 243,550 (+31.7%) . The position first appeared in Q1 2026 and has been disclosed across 2 13F-HR filings in Pactolio's tracked window.

Recent initiation: Atalan Capital Partners, LP first reported TTMI on the Q1 2026 filing, so fewer than three quarters of history are available.

Quarterly 13F-HR Disclosure History Source: SEC 13F-HR filings, 2 quarter s

Quarter Shares QoQ Share Change Share Change (%) Market Value Weight Implied Price
Q2 2026 1,011,840 +243,550 +31.7% $189.2M 11.6% $187.0
Q1 2026 768,290 $74.8M 6.9% $97.4

How This Position History Is Sourced

Each row is one SEC Form 13F-HR filing disclosing this position. Share count, market value, and reported quarter are taken verbatim from the filing; portfolio weight is recomputed against the same filing's total reported equity book. Implied price-per-share is market value divided by shares, a quarter-end mark rather than the manager's cost basis. See the full methodology document for the normalization rules.

Does the implied price-per-share represent Atalan Capital Partners, LP's cost basis in TTMI?

No. The implied price-per-share column is the 13F-HR reported market value divided by reported share count on the filing date (end of quarter). It is a quarter-end mark, not a cost basis or transaction price. Use it as a sanity check on the value column, not as an indicator of the manager's entry or exit price.
